[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[gclist] Experience with conservative GC sought



>>>>> "Carl" == Carl Bruggeman <bruggema@ranger.uta.edu> writes:

Carl> To: gclist@iecc.com
Carl> Subject: Re: [gclist] Experience with conservative GC sought 
Carl> --------
Carl> Sorry, I sent this off without thinking much (if at all) about it...

>> Suggestion:  It seems to me it should be trivial to plug Boehm's
>> collector into the current version of emacs:  just have the collect
>> handler nil out the pointers on the root stack before doing a
>> collection (no need to remove any of the current GC support code). 

Carl> The current version obviously has pointers that are encoded for run
Carl> time tagging, while it is the new version based on Guile/SCM that they
Carl> are considering using the Boehm collector. 

Actually, I'm mostly involved with XEmacs.  In XEmacs the decision of
which new substrate to use is still open.  GC will be a major factor
in the decision, I expect.

-- 
Cheers =8-} Mike
Friede, Völkerverständigung und überhaupt blabla